South to America – The Long Quest for Racial Justice with Imani Perry

The Institute for Racial Justice (IRJ) and the School of Law will bring New York Times best-selling author Imani Perry to campus on Wednesday, August 16. Perry’s book, South to America: A Journey Below the Mason-Dixon to Understand the Soul of a Nation, won the 2022 National Book Award for nonfiction.
